Game Preview

The Pittsburgh Steelers aren't feeling too good -- mentally or physically -- coming off a game against an aggressive defense that blitzed relentlessly.

The Baltimore Ravens probably can't wait to try the same thing.

The Pittsburgh Steelers go up against another tough defense, the division rival Baltimore Ravens on Monday Night Football. More...

Pittsburgh (2-1) felt pretty good about its revamped offensive line heading into a showdown at Philadelphia last Sunday, but that wasn't the case when it flew back home. Ben Roethlisberger, already nursing a sore shoulder, was sacked eight times and left with an injury to his right hand in the fourth quarter of a 15-6 loss.

The Ravens, who have had a top 10 defense in each of the last five seasons, seem like they haven't strayed far from their aggressive philosophy despite the arrival of new coach John Harbaugh.

Harbaugh certainly fits in with Baltimore's defensive style. He served as the Eagles' defensive backs coach from 1998-2007, learning from head coach Andy Reid and blitz-happy defensive coordinator Jim Johnson.

After watching what Philadelphia did to the Steelers last Sunday, might Harbaugh check in with his old team?

"I talk with Andy and Jim Johnson and those guys pretty much every week," he said.

With quarterback Joe Flacco learning on the job, the defense has made sure its rookie signal-caller doesn't have to do too much. Last Sunday against Cleveland, four-time All Pro Ed Reed returned an interception for a touchdown and former defensive rookie of the year Terrell Suggs had two sacks in Baltimore's 28-10 victory.

"Ever since the Ravens started playing football in the '90s, they've played great defense and it's gotten better as we go," Harbaugh said. "We've got a long way to go, but they've played really well the first two weeks."

Flacco began his collegiate career at the University of Pittsburgh, but after seeing limited playing time as a redshirt freshman, transferred to Delaware. With Troy Smith and Kyle Boller injured, he's assumed the starting job right away with the Ravens.

He hasn't thrown a touchdown pass yet and he tossed two interceptions against Cleveland, but Harbaugh liked what he saw from the rookie.

"You shouldn't have to play perfect to win," he said. "I'm going over to console Joe, and Joe's consoling me. That's the kind of guy Joe is."

Flacco will face a Pittsburgh defense that's allowed just 12.7 points per game -- third in the NFL -- and has picked off six passes, second in the league.

Pittsburgh had owned its series with Baltimore in the late '90s and early part of this decade, winning 11 of 14 meetings including a 2002 divisional playoff victory. But the Ravens have won four of the last five meetings, including 27-0 on Nov. 26, 2006, when they sacked Roethlisberger nine times.
